spoken
Verb
Verb Forms: speak, spoke, speaking, speaks
- Uttered or expressed through speech; past participle of 'speak'.
- express in speech
- exchange thoughts; talk with
- use language
- give a speech to
- make a characteristic or natural sound
- past participle of speak
Adjective
- uttered through the medium of speech or characterized by speech; sometimes used in combination
- "a spoken message"
- "the spoken language"
- "a soft-spoken person"
- "sharp-spoken"
Adj
- Relating to speech
- Speaking in a specified way
- Produced by articulate sounds.
